Tour Scotland photograph of a painting by Harry McGregor, who was born in 1894 in Edinburgh, Scotland. He moved to Glasgow for a short time in 1900, then to Peebles in the Scottish Borders in 1909 and Loandhead in 1929 before retiring to Edinburgh. Sometimes painted in Kirkubright where he became friends with William Stewart MacGeorge who was a Scottish artist associated to the Kirkcudbright School. William attended the Royal Institution Art School in Edinburgh before studying under Charles Verlat in Antwerp. Harry McGregor died in 1935.
